ServSafe® Training
Each year, millions of people contract foodborne illnesses. According to the CDC, an estimated 76 million people will get foodborne illness this year, and 5 thousand of those will die. Effective assessments of food preparation safety practices and risk factors can prevent most of these dangerous illnesses from occurring.
ServSafe® classes will give your team an advantage by training you to eliminate risk factors and by providing you with the necessary knowledge to gain a quality reputation for your establishments.
The Muskegon County Health Department is offering a ServSafe® Class that covers topics such as Potentially Hazardous Foods, Pathogens, Foodborne Illnesses, Food Handling, Personal Hygiene, HACCP, Cleaning and Sanitizing, Pest Control and Food Safety Regulations and Standards.
